Ordinals
beta
Sat 877390318919098
decimal
175478.318919098
degree
0°175478′86″318919098‴
percentile
41.780491423058464%
name
hqdpxjbdeff
cycle
0
epoch
0
period
87
block
175478
offset
318919098
timestamp
2012-04-13 09:08:58 UTC
rarity
common
prev
next